Release date: Sept. 30, 2011

Starring: Joseph Gordon-Levitt, Seth Rogen, Anna Kendrick, Bryce Dallas Howard, Anjelica Houston

Directed by: Johnathan Levine

Premise: A comedic account of a 27-year-old guy's cancer diagnosis, and his subsequent struggle to beat the disease.

I saw this last night.  It surprised me.

I wasn't exactly on board at first.  It seemed like "What if Garden State got cancer and his best friend was a Judd Apatow movie?".  It was really walking the line of losing my interest, it was funny enough and the acting was decent, but seemed a little forced.

Then it got dark and emotional, but stayed funny.  I am always happy to see a movie that can walk the line this well.  That is a tough thing to balance. 

It never really steps away from being so formulaic, but it plays the formula well.   It has a good dog and JGL does a funny impersonation of Seth Rogen.
